We stayed at the property 2 nights. We were in room 201. It was a very small room, but I don't know what other rooms in the hotel were like. The headboard/side table structure would fall off the wall on the right side of the bed. There is no elevator in the hotel.
We asked for a restaurant recommendation at the front desk and were given one that we really enjoyed, El Mercado.
I separately asked if they could call me a cab that took credit cards, and was told that they couldn't
The included breakfast was nice, a large selection of pastries
We did not mention the headboard/table issue during our stay, our stuff was everywhere in the room and for the 2 nights we didn't want to have to deal with it.
This stay was just average for us

I stayed one night in a deluxe room which I paid for and one night in a standard room provided by my tour company. The rooms were pretty basic in terms of comfort and amenities. The standard rooms have exactly one outlet that is available, and even that you have to unplug the mini frig to use it. The standard rooms are small so you might be better off upgrading to a “deluxe” room. None of the rooms include a kettle or coffee maker, even the deluxe one. The biggest drawback is that the second floor rooms do not have elevator access, so ask for a ground floor room if you have mobility limitations, or pay for the upgraded room on the 3rd or 4th floors. The staff will offer to have your bags brought to the top of the stairs if you need assistance. The breakfast is nice, and the pizza is good as well. But be aware that the restaurant closes after lunch and does not reopen until 8 pm. It is also a 10-20 minute walk downtown, and you have a bit of a climb back up the hill to get back if you don’t want to take a taxi. The biggest plus is that all of the staff are very accommodating and helpful.
